- Введение в интернет вещей и MUD-клиенты
- Что такое MUD и как он взаимодействует с IoT?
- Основные аббревиатуры интернета вещей в умных MUD-клиентах
- MQTT vs REST в умных MUD-клиентах
- Статистика использования IoT в гейминге и MUD-клиентах
- Примеры умных MUD-клиентов с IoT-интеграцией
- Рекомендации по работе с аббревиатурами IoT в умных MUD-клиентах
- Мнение автора
- Заключение
Введение в интернет вещей и MUD-клиенты
Интернет вещей (IoT, от англ. Internet of Things) продолжает быстро развиваться, интегрируясь в различные сферы нашей жизни. Одним из ярких примеров применения IoT-решений являются умные MUD-клиенты — программное обеспечение для взаимодействия с многофункциональными мироы MUD (Multi-User Dungeon). Это текстовые многопользовательские онлайн-игры, которые с развитием технологий приобретают новые свойства, в том числе возможность объединения с IoT-устройствами.

Современные умные MUD-клиенты способны использовать широкий спектр устройств и датчиков, что требует понимания множества аббревиатур, связанных с интернетом вещей. В этой статье рассмотрены основные из них с подробными объяснениями и практическими примерами.
Что такое MUD и как он взаимодействует с IoT?
MUD — это текстовые многопользовательские игры, в которых игроки исследуют виртуальные миры, взаимодействуют друг с другом, выполняя разнообразные задачи. Умные MUD-клиенты расширяют стандартные возможности, интегрируя управление реальными IoT-устройствами (например, умным освещением, датчиками и т.д.), а также обмениваясь данными для более интерактивного опыта.
Такой синтез требует знание специфических терминов, ведь именно аббревиатуры позволяют быстро и понятно коммуницировать между собой устройствам и приложениями.
Основные аббревиатуры интернета вещей в умных MUD-клиентах
Ниже приведена таблица с наиболее часто встречающимися аббревиатурами, значением и примером применения в контексте умных MUD-клиентов.
| Аббревиатура | Расшифровка | Описание | Пример применения в MUD-клиенте |
|---|---|---|---|
| IoT | Internet of Things | Система объединённых устройств, передающих данные через интернет. | Управление умным окружением в MUD-игре с реальными датчиками погоды. |
| API | Application Programming Interface | Интерфейс программирования приложений для взаимодействия между программами и устройствами. | Получение данных с IoT-датчиков для отображения в игровом интерфейсе. |
| MQTT | Message Queuing Telemetry Transport | Протокол легковесной передачи сообщений между устройствами IoT. | Получение мгновенных игровых уведомлений от умных устройств. |
| REST | Representational State Transfer | Архитектурный стиль взаимодействия для обмена данными по HTTP. | Обмен информацией между сервером MUD и IoT-устройствами через веб-запросы. |
| BLE | Bluetooth Low Energy | Низкоэнергетический протокол Bluetooth для связи устройств на небольших расстояниях. | Подключение умных датчиков движения для управления внутриигровыми событиями. |
| AI | Artificial Intelligence | Машинное обучение и интеллект для анализа данных и принятия решений. | Автоматическая адаптация игрового мира на основе данных с IoT-устройств. |
| SDK | Software Development Kit | Набор инструментов для разработки приложений и интеграции устройств. | Создание нового функционала в MUD-клиенте с поддержкой IoT. |
| UDP | User Datagram Protocol | Протокол передачи данных без установки соединения, быстрый, но не гарантирует доставку. | Передача сенсорных данных с минимальной задержкой для интерактивных событий. |
| TCP | Transmission Control Protocol | Протокол с установкой соединения для надежной передачи данных. | Обеспечение стабильной передачи игровых команд между клиентом и сервером. |
MQTT vs REST в умных MUD-клиентах
Выбор между MQTT и REST зависит от характеристик задачи. MQTT хорошо подходит для сценариев с частым обменом небольшими сообщениями, например, обновление состояния IoT-устройства, а REST чаще используется для классических веб-запросов с полной информацией. В современном MUD-клиенте, ориентированном на умные устройства, MQTT позволяет мгновенно оповещать игроков о событиях — например, о приближении врага или изменениях погоды.
Статистика использования IoT в гейминге и MUD-клиентах
По данным отраслевых исследований, к 2024 году количество IoT-устройств, подключённых к игровым платформам, выросло на 35% по сравнению с 2020 годом. Среди MUD-клиентов умные решения набирают популярность, увеличивая взаимодействие пользователей с реальным миром через игровые механики.
- Почти 60% игроков в многопользовательские игры ценят интеграцию физических сенсоров для повышения погружения.
- Рост использования AI в IoT-приложениях для гейминга оценивается в 25% в год.
- MQTT остается лучшим выбором для низкоэнергетичных устройств с минимальными задержками.
Примеры умных MUD-клиентов с IoT-интеграцией
Рассмотрим несколько кейсов:
- Клиент с умным освещением: Освещение комнаты изменяется в зависимости от событий в виртуальном мире MUD, создавая атмосферу.
- Датчики движения и положения: Использование BLE-устройств помогает управлять аватаром в игре жестами или движениями.
- Голосовое управление через AI: Интеграция голосовых помощников для выполнения игровых команд без использования клавиатуры.
Рекомендации по работе с аббревиатурами IoT в умных MUD-клиентах
Для успешной интеграции IoT с MUD-клиентами следует придерживаться нескольких практических советов:
- Детально изучать используемые протоколы: Понимание различий MQTT, REST, TCP и UDP поможет избежать проблем с передачей данных.
- Использовать подходящие SDK: Это ускорит разработку и улучшит совместимость с устройствами.
- Внимательно оценивать энергопотребление: Особенно важно при работе с BLE-датчиками, чтобы не исчерпать заряд быстро.
- Разрабатывать интерфейсы с учётом ограничений IoT-устройств: Например, не перегружать клиент слишком частыми запросами.
Мнение автора
«Интернет вещей — это не просто модное слово, а реальный инструмент, меняющий взаимодействие игрока с виртуальными мирами. Понимание аббревиатур и протоколов IoT — первый шаг к созданию по-настоящему умных MUD-клиентов, способных подарить новые впечатления. Рекомендуется глубоко изучать технические аспекты и экспериментировать с интеграциями для достижения максимального результата.»
Заключение
Аббревиатуры интернета вещей играют ключевую роль в понимании и реализации возможностей умных MUD-клиентов. От MQTT и BLE до AI и SDK — каждая из них помогает объединить виртуальный и реальный миры, создавая уникальный и интерактивный опыт для пользователей. С учетом растущей популярности IoT в игровой индустрии, знание и грамотное применение этих терминов становится обязательным для разработчиков, стремящихся создавать инновационные решения.
Умение использовать и понимать IoT-аббревиатуры не только расширяет горизонты технических возможностей, но и способствует развитию более насыщенных, адаптивных и персонализированных игровых продуктов.